Understanding the Conversion
Before diving into the conversion of 270mm in inches, it’s essential to understand the basic units involved:
- Millimeters (mm): A unit of length in the metric system, where 1 millimeter is equal to 0.001 meters.
- Inches (in): A unit of length in the imperial and US customary systems, where 1 inch is equal to 25.4 millimeters.
The Conversion Formula
The formula to convert millimeters to inches is straightforward:
Inches = Millimeters / 25.4
This formula is derived from the fact that 1 inch is equal to 25.4 millimeters. By dividing the number of millimeters by 25.4, you can obtain the equivalent length in inches.
Converting 270mm to Inches
Now, let’s apply the conversion formula to 270mm in inches.
Inches = 270 mm / 25.4
Inches = 10.6299212598
Rounded to two decimal places, 270mm in inches is approximately 10.63 inches.

Common Conversions
Here is a table of common conversions from millimeters to inches for quick reference:
| Millimeters | Inches |
|---|---|
| 100 mm | 3.93701 in |
| 150 mm | 5.90551 in |
| 200 mm | 7.87402 in |
| 250 mm | 9.84252 in |
| 270 mm | 10.62992 in |
| 300 mm | 11.81102 in |
